☐ Before rotating the Tocksweep scheduler keys, confirm the cron drift investigation is closed: support should verify that no jobs on the Hallin cluster are still firing more than 90 seconds late, and that the clock-sync fix has been deployed to every worker. Attach the final drift report to the ceremony record. When both checks pass, unseal the rotation workstation using the recovery passphrase noted immediately below this item.

recovery phrase for kagep-kadug: praox-wenael

Logic in `dedup_alerts()` looks solid, and I like that you hash the alert fingerprint before storing it — nothing sensitive lands in the cache. One thing for the security pass: the suppression window is long enough that a repeated auth-failure alert from Pondwick could get swallowed, so please sanity-check the values against our paging policy. For reference, here are the constants as currently committed.

tuning table, bawif-tawep:
BUDGETS = {
    "brivan": 91,
    "ulaath": 383,
}

## Configuration

Glintworks, the shared component library, versions all packages in lockstep. Reviewers: check that `GLINTWORKS_VERSION` in the consuming app's env matches the range in `glint.lock`; mismatches cause silent style drift, not build failures. Patch releases are safe to auto-merge; minor and major bumps need a visual review pass. Canary builds resolve from the internal registry instead of the public mirror, and pulling them requires the registry credential — set it by adding this line to `.env`.

sealed setting: LEDGER_TOKEN20=6148d35bbb480b0ab79e

# Flaglight Rollouts — Approvals

Quick version for on-call: any rollout touching more than 5% of traffic needs an approval in Flaglight before the ramp continues. Kill switches don't need approval — just flip them and note it in the incident channel. Scheduled ramps pause automatically if error budget burns hot. If you're stuck at 2 a.m. with a pending approval, there's one person authorized to override, and that's the approver below.

account owner for tagep-bafof: Norael Gilax Juleth